Enrique is among the highest-paid coaches in the world
Spanish coach Luis Enrique, manager of Paris Saint-Germain, has become one of the highest-paid coaches in world football after extending his contract with the Parisian club until 2030. PSG 's decision to extend Enrique's contract has generated considerable interest in the Spanish media, particularly given the significant increase in his annual salary included in the new agreement . According to the French newspaper L'Équipe, Luis Enrique will receive a salary of approximately €20 million per year under his new contract, up from around €12 million per season . This substantial increase places the Spanish coach among the highest-paid managers globally, having established himself as one of the most prominent coaches in PSG's history . Spanish media outlets have praised the raise, emphasizing that the new salary reflects his stature within the Parisian club, having led the team to remarkable achievements during his tenure . Enrique led Paris Saint-Germain to the Champions League title in the last two seasons, becoming one of the most successful coaches to have managed the French club . Despite Paris Saint-Germain's difficult start to the new Ligue 1 season, having collected only two points in their first three matches, the club's management decided to continue their full support for the Spanish coach and offer him a new long-term contract . Under the new contract, Luis Enrique will continue to lead Paris Saint-Germain until 2030, a clear affirmation of the club's confidence in his project and his ability to continue winning titles.
